San Marino: A Journey Through History and Culture
Nestled amidst the rolling hills of Italy lies San Marino, a miniature republic steeped in history. Since its founding in 301 AD, this timeless nation has preserved a rich cultural heritage that continues to fascinate visitors from around the world. A wander through its cobblestone streets unveils historic marvels, including the grand Palazzo Pubblico and the iconic Guaita Tower.
San Marino's bustling culture is celebrated through its cultural festivals, crafted goods, and delectable cuisine.
The people of San Marino are known for their warmth, creating a inviting atmosphere for all who explore this special nation.
